Switzerland has announced the postponement of talks that were scheduled to take place today between the United States and Iran at the Burgenstock mountain resort, without setting a new date.Swiss Foreign Ministry spokesman Nicolas Bidault said that his country remains fully committed to its efforts to promote dialogue, emphasizing that Switzerland stands ready to facilitate any future meetings.The announcement came after US Vice President JD Vance delayed a planned visit to Switzerland today, as part of talks related to implementing the memorandum of understanding signed between Washington and Tehran.The United States and Iran signed the memorandum of understanding electronically on Wednesday, aiming to end the military escalation that began on February 28. Egyptian Foreign Minister discusses regional developments with Iranian, Pakistani counterparts
Egyptian Foreign Minister Badr Abdelatty, in two separate phone calls, with his counterparts from Iran and Pakistan Abbas Araghchi and Mohammad Ishaq Dar, discussed regional developments following the signing of the memorandum of understanding between the United States and Iran.In a statement released on Friday, the Egyptian Foreign Ministry said that Abdelatty emphasized to his Iranian counterpart the crucial importance of this step in reducing tensions and preventing further escalation and instability in the region, hoping that the MoU would become a significant turning point in supporting security and stability in the region.For his part, the Iranian Foreign Minister expressed his country’s appreciation for the role Egypt played over the past months in helping to bring viewpoints closer and overcome challenges that hindered the negotiation process, thus contributing to creating the favorable conditions for reaching the MoU.In the other call, the Egyptian Foreign Minister and his Pakistani counterpart stressed the significance of continued coordination and consultation in the coming period to ensure the implementation of the MoU and to reach a final and sustainable agreement that takes into account the interests and concerns of all parties and strengthens diplomatic solutions, thereby achieving security and stability in the region. The Representative of the United Nations Population Fund (UNFPA) in Palestine Nestor Owomuhangi warned of the continued deterioration in the situation of women and girls in the Gaza Strip and the West Bank. He stressed that the humanitarian crisis, movement restrictions, escalating violence, and funding shortages are having a serious impact on women’s physical and mental health.In a press statement, Owomuhangi said that the situation in Gaza remains dire, despite a slight improvement compared to the most difficult periods during the war. He added that in the West Bank, access to health services is facing increasing challenges due to checkpoints and escalating settler violence.He noted that UNFPA continues to support reproductive health services and protection programs for women, but is facing a substantial funding shortfall that threatens the continuity of these services. The G7 welcomed the announcement of an agreement between the United States and Iran.In a statement issued at the conclusion of its summit in France, the group said it welcomed the agreement reached between Washington and Tehran, with the support of mediating countries, considering it an important opportunity to enhance security and stability in the Middle East, and affirming its readiness to contribute to its implementation.The G7 leaders also expressed support for reaching a comprehensive diplomatic agreement following the memorandum of understanding between the United States and Iran, with the aim of promoting peace and security across the region.The G7 further welcomed the “independent multinational defensive initiative” led by France and the United Kingdom to facilitate the resumption of maritime traffic through the Strait of Hormuz, considering it capable of playing an important role in safeguarding commercial vessels, reassuring shipping companies, and supporting efforts to verify the removal of all mines from the strategic waterway. The United Nations Office for the Coordination of Humanitarian Affairs (OCHA) said that some displaced families in Lebanon have begun cautiously returning to their homes following the announcement of the agreement between the United States and Iran.In a statement, OCHA said that approximately 2,700 people in South Lebanon left collective shelters on Monday, noting that it remains unclear whether these movements represent a temporary return to assess homes and property or a permanent return.The statement added that the number of displaced people residing in collective shelters has decreased by about 10,000 over the past four days, from approximately 134,000 on Friday to about 124,000 as of Tuesday evening.The office noted that although the intensity of violence has declined since Sunday, reports of incidents in southern Lebanon continue to emerge, directly affecting residents' ability to inspect their homes and move freely. It added that the presence of unexploded ordnance remains a major concern. In this regard, the office renewed its call for the protection of civilians and for ensuring a safe, voluntary and informed return, supported by the provision of sustained humanitarian assistance.
